Online master’s degree



A master’s degree in software engineering is a popular choice for both recent graduates and professionals looking to enhance their career prospects in the ever-growing field of technology. With the rise of online learning, obtaining a master’s degree in software engineering has become more convenient and accessible, making it a viable option for those who are unable to attend traditional on-campus programs. In this article, we will explore the benefits and opportunities of pursuing an online master’s degree in software engineering.

Flexibility and Convenience

One of the main advantages of an online master’s degree in software engineering is the flexibility it offers. Students have the freedom to choose their own study schedule and can complete coursework at their own pace. This is especially beneficial for those who are already working full-time or have other personal commitments. With no fixed class schedules, students have the ability to balance their studies with their existing responsibilities. Moreover, online programs allow students to access course materials and lectures at any time, from anywhere, as long as there is an internet connection. This means that students can study at their own convenience without having to relocate or commute to a physical campus.

Wide Range of Specializations

Another advantage of online master’s programs in software engineering is the diverse range of specializations they offer. Online programs allow students to choose from a variety of courses and concentrations, such as software development, database management, cybersecurity, and mobile application development. This enables students to tailor their education to their specific career goals and interests. By gaining specialized knowledge in a particular area of software engineering, students can make themselves more marketable to potential employers and increase their chances of career advancement.

Hands-On Learning

Many people assume that online programs lack practical learning opportunities. However, this is not the case with online master’s degrees in software engineering. With the help of cutting-edge technology, online programs are able to offer hands-on learning experiences through virtual labs and simulations. These tools allow students to gain practical skills in software development, testing, and debugging, all from the comfort of their own home. Additionally, many online programs require students to complete real-world projects, providing them with valuable experience working on industry-based problems and challenges.

Affordability

Pursuing a master’s degree in software engineering can be a significant investment in one’s education. However, online programs are often more affordable compared to on-campus programs, as they do not require students to pay for additional expenses such as commuting costs and campus fees. Some online programs also offer a 'pay-as-you-go' payment structure, allowing students to only pay for the courses they take, which can help reduce the financial burden. Furthermore, online programs provide students with the opportunity to continue working while studying, enabling them to offset some of the costs of their education.

Networking Opportunities

Networking is an essential aspect of career advancement, and online programs provide ample opportunities for students to connect with professionals in the software engineering industry. Online students come from diverse backgrounds and are often working professionals with years of experience, which can provide valuable insights and connections. Online programs also offer discussion forums, group projects, and online events where students can interact and collaborate with their peers. Additionally, many online programs have partnerships with top companies and organizations in the tech industry, which can offer students access to internships and job opportunities.

Post a Comment

If you have any doubt, Questions and query please leave your comments

Previous Post Next Post